API активации Hub на iOS

API активации хаба позволяет программно обнаруживать и активировать хаб Google Home. Это особенно полезно, когда у пользователя нет другого способа активировать хаб, например, в случае хаба без экрана.

Используйте API активации хаба.

Используя API активации хабов, вы можете создать приложение, которое сможет обнаруживать и активировать хабы. Этот API реализован в виде методов класса Home .

  1. Определите все устройства, поддерживающие функцию концентратора, в сети Wi-Fi:

    import GoogleHomeSDK
    
    // Find available hubs, with a 5-second timeout
    let hubs = try await home.discoverAvailableHubs(duration: .seconds(5))
    
  2. Активируйте устройство, поддерживающее функцию концентратора:

    try await home.startHubActivation(hub)